Guadeloupe, the island of beautiful waters

Guadeloupe – the island of beautiful waters – is not a single island but an archipelago that makes people dream. A truc paradise in the middle of the Antilles, Guadeloupe’s islands (Grande-Terre, Basse-Terre, Les Saintes, Marie-Galante, Petite-Terre and La Désirable) are a blend of incredible fauna and flora, dreamy beaches, rivers, woods and cliffs, not to mention its gorgeous volcano, the “Soufrière”.

On the butterfly formed by the two biggest islands on the archipelago, contrasts are striking. Grande-Terre’s mangroves and white sandy beaches are competing with Basse-Terre’s forest hikes. If you are looking for an authentic, timeless experience, you have to stop on the dependencies: Marie-Galante, the land of sugar cane and windmills; Les Saintes with one of the most beautiful bays in the world; La Désirable, focused on fishing.
